Job Description: Under the guidance of the Representative Workforce Manager and Specialists, the Representative Workforce Associate is accountable to support the Representative Workforce Strategic Action Plan to build a workforce that represents the community we serve, in order to provide quality client  centred experiences to patients, clients, residents and families within the Saskatchewan Health Authority. The incumbent assists with programs and initiatives which include: recruitment & retention, education & training, cultural competence and partnership activities with internal and external stakeholders and other duties assigned by the Manager, Representative Workforce.
